CV Resources is seeking a responsible Sr. FP&A Analyst for driving financial planning activities, delivering insightful business analysis, and supporting strategic decision-making across the organization. The individual will oversee forecasting processes, contribute to budget development, evaluate business performance, and provide recommendations that strengthen financial results and operational effectiveness.

  • Key Responsibilities
  • Collaborate with Accounting and operational stakeholders throughout the financial close cycle to ensure reporting accuracy and adherence to deadlines.
  • Own demand and revenue forecasting activities for designated business units, customer segments, and operating entities.
  • Produce recurring projections covering sales, operating expenses, and overall earnings performance.
  • Develop and distribute management-level financial reports highlighting business trends, performance indicators, operational metrics, and key drivers of variances.
  • Work closely with cross-functional teams, including Operations, Procurement, Sales, and Finance, to investigate performance fluctuations and uncover underlying business trends.
  • Participate in the preparation and execution of annual budgeting and long-range planning initiatives.
  • Evaluate factors impacting financial performance, including pricing strategies, product mix, sales volume, labor expenses, and other cost components.
  • Design, enhance, and maintain analytical tools and forecasting models used for business planning, profitability assessments, scenario analysis, and strategic evaluations.
  • Conduct customer and contract profitability reviews while supporting initiatives aimed at increasing margins and improving commercial performance.
  • Identify and implement opportunities to streamline reporting processes and improve financial decision-making capabilities.
  • Carry out other responsibilities and special projects as required.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Accounting, Business Administration, or a related discipline; equivalent professional experience may be considered.
  • At least four years of experience in finance, budgeting, forecasting, business analysis, or related areas.
  • Demonstrated expertise in Microsoft Excel, including advanced analysis of large and complex datasets.
  • Strong quantitative reasoning, attention to detail, and critical-thinking capabilities.
  • Effective verbal, written, and presentation communication skills.
  • Proven ability to balance competing priorities and perform effectively in a dynamic, deadline-driven environment with limited supervision.
  • Preferred Qualifications
  • Six or more years of experience in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A), corporate finance, or related analytical functions.
  • Background supporting financial operations within a publicly held organization.
  • Experience working in manufacturing, food production, or distribution environments.
  • Familiarity with enterprise financial software, ERP platforms, business intelligence tools such as Power BI, or similar reporting systems.
